Digiweb have been awarded membership of Guaranteed Irish
Guaranteed Irish represents 300+ homegrown and international businesses operating in Ireland and has been promoting business in Ireland since 1974. Over four decades, the Guaranteed Irish symbol has become widely recognised by consumers and businesses as the national symbol of provenance and trust.
